CI note for the weekly sync: the Ledgerscope audit-log viewer tests began failing after the pagination refactor landed on the staging branch. The flake only reproduces when the seeded fixture exceeds 10k entries, suggesting a cursor boundary issue rather than a rendering bug. We pinned the failing job for inspection; the relevant identifier follows.

pipeline stamp: htk21_cc68b8e00e3cb5ca75ae8

## Timeline — 03:12 UTC

The Larkmere bounce processor began rejecting webhook deliveries to plugin endpoints after a schema migration landed mid-queue. Plugins built against the v2 contract saw malformed envelopes for roughly eleven minutes. The on-call engineer, Priya Oduya, paused the consumer and replayed affected messages. Plugin authors verifying affected deliveries should match against the trace token recorded immediately below.

build token for fawef-tawip: htk14_e61e571215dd6c

### Step 4: Map legacy roles

Before enabling role-based access in Quillden Wiki, map each legacy group to the new editor, reviewer, or admin role. Unmapped accounts fall back to read-only, so support should confirm mappings with team leads before cutover. Once mappings are approved, apply them in the admin panel using the values below.

deployment values, yaguf-tafop:
ULAAEL_HOST=ulaael.lumicsys.internal
ULAAEL_PORT=7000